Sending disciplinary disputes to those who have not worked because they have joined a strike called against overtime is an illegitimate and anti-union conduct.
This was established by the Labor judge of Bologna partially accepting an appeal by Filcams-Cgil against the company Betty Blue, of the designer Elisabetta Franchi, which in recent days has ended up at the center of the controversy for its statements on female workers.
The decision concerns letters sent on 23 and 25 November 2021 and 8 April 2022. On the other hand, the request to work overtime, without consent, within the limits of 250 hours per year is not anti-union for the judge.
